Beyond Burnout: Reclaiming Balance in a Culture of Overdoing is a gentle yet honest look at why so many of us stay trapped in cycles of relentless work - and how we can find our way back to ourselves.
In a world where busyness is worn like a badge of honour, burnout has quietly become a silent epidemic. But beneath the endless deadlines lies a deeper story: the beliefs we carry about our worth and what it means to be "enough."
Drawing on years of clinical practice, mindfulness teaching, and Indian cultural insights, Dr. Shambhavi unpacks how perfectionism, shame, and hidden inner voices drive us to continue overworking, even when our bodies and hearts urge us to stop.
This book is not a quick-fix productivity guide. It's an invitation to pause, breathe, and remember that you are more than your to-do list.
Through real-life stories, simple tools, and powerful reflections, you'll discover how to soften self-criticism, set healthy boundaries, and stay curious about who you are beyond your productivity.
